码迷,mamicode.com
首页 > 编程语言 > 日排行
java 数组
一: 在java中定义数组类似于python的列表,但是python的列表存储的数据类型可以是任意的,但是java在声明一个数组的时候,需要指定类型,而且之只能存储一个类型的数据。一旦java数组定义了数组的长度,就不能做修改。 但是python 没有这个限制。数组的取值可以用数组的下标进行取值,改 ...
分类:编程语言   时间:2017-09-26 11:58:51    阅读次数:196
Java数据结构-------List
三种List:ArrayList,Vector,LinkedList 类继承关系图 ArrayList和Vector通过数组实现,几乎使用了相同的算法;区别是ArrayList不是线程安全的,Vector绝大多数方法做了线程同步。 LinkedList通过双向链表实现。 源代码分析 1、添加元素到列 ...
分类:编程语言   时间:2017-09-26 12:53:53    阅读次数:274
SpringMVC工作原理
SpringMVC的工作原理图: SpringMVC流程 1、 用户发送请求至前端控制器DispatcherServlet。 2、 DispatcherServlet收到请求调用HandlerMapping处理器映射器。 3、 处理器映射器找到具体的处理器(可以根据xml配置、注解进行查找),生成处 ...
分类:编程语言   时间:2017-09-26 12:55:12    阅读次数:216
python--requests包
浏览器访问:httpbin.org 使用gunicorn将这个网站clone到本地启动 注意:需要进入虚拟环境启动 页面运行在 http://127.0.0.1:8000 网页下载器 这个工具可以在全局环境中运行 ~END ...
分类:编程语言   时间:2017-09-26 12:58:24    阅读次数:200
排序算法
排序的稳定性 通俗地讲就是保证排序前后两个相等的数的相对顺序不变。 例如:Ai=Aj,排序前Ai在Aj之前,排序后Ai还在Aj之前,则称这种排序算法是稳定的。 排位算法如果是稳定的,那么从一个键上排序,然后再从另一个键上排序,第一个键排序的结果可以为第二个键排序所用。基数排序就是这样,先按低位排序, ...
分类:编程语言   时间:2017-09-26 13:00:10    阅读次数:224
深度学习(TensorFlow)环境搭建:(三)Ubuntu16.04+CUDA8.0+cuDNN7+Anaconda4.4+Python3.6+TensorFlow1.3
紧接着上一篇的文章《深度学习(TensorFlow)环境搭建:(二)Ubuntu16.04+1080Ti显卡驱动》,这篇文章,主要讲解如何安装CUDA+CUDNN,不过前提是我们是已经把NVIDIA显卡驱动安装好了 一、安装CUDA CUDA(Compute Unified Device Archi ...
分类:编程语言   时间:2017-09-26 13:00:19    阅读次数:6049
(四)整合spring cloud云服务架构 - particle-common-framework代码介绍
spring cloud云服务架构 - particle云架构代码结构,针对于以上四个模块分别做详细讲解。 ...
分类:编程语言   时间:2017-09-26 13:03:39    阅读次数:245
java基础小知识
以前学习的时候没写过博客,现在开始复习,记一些容易忘的小知识吧 一 java保留两位小数方法 1> BigDecimal 方法 double f = 11.3156; BigDecimal b = new BigDecimal(f); f = b.setScale(2,BigDecimal.ROUN ...
分类:编程语言   时间:2017-09-26 13:04:11    阅读次数:231
Cannot switch on a value of type String for source level below 1.7. Only convertible int values or enum variables are permitted
在java中写switch代码时,参数用的是string,jdk用的是1.8,但是还是报错,说不支持1.7版本以下的,然后查找了项目中的一些文件,打开一个文件如下,发现是1.6的版本,好奇怪啊,按照eclipse提示,将版本换成1.7的,就可以了。 ...
分类:编程语言   时间:2017-09-26 13:04:27    阅读次数:458
【python】-- 继承式多线程、守护线程
继承式多线程 1、定义 继承式多线程是自己自定义类,去继承theading.Tread这个类,通过类实例.start()启动,去执行run方法中的代码。 2、通过for循环来启动线程 上面的例子只启动了一个2个线程,还是用那种古老的方式t1,t2。要是一下子起10个或者100个线程,这种方式就不适用 ...
分类:编程语言   时间:2017-09-26 13:04:34    阅读次数:257
Python(Head First)学习笔记:六
6 定制数据对象:数据结构自定义 打包代码与数据 sarah2.txt : Sarah Sweeney,2002-6-17,2:58,2.58,2:39,2-25,2-55,2:54,2.18,2:55,2:55,2:22,2-21,2.22 现在要通过函数get_coach_data()来读取sa ...
分类:编程语言   时间:2017-09-26 13:05:28    阅读次数:168
linux(centos)下Java Web环境开发
一、安装jdk 百度搜索jdk,进入http://www.oracle.com/technetwork/java/javase/downloads/index.html找到自己需要版本的jdk的Linux压缩包; 复制出这个压缩包的下载地址(尽量先点击下载,然后在下载的界面复制出资源的链接) 在服务 ...
分类:编程语言   时间:2017-09-26 13:05:34    阅读次数:284
Python标识符和关键字
本节内容如下: 什么是标识符 什么是关键字 Python中的关键字 什么是标识符 标识符就是程序中使用的各种名称,例如:变量名、常量名、类名等等。标识符要遵循我们上一节将到的变量命名规范。 什么是关键字 关键字是Python语言中内部使用的单词,代表一定语义,例如:and、class、if、else ...
分类:编程语言   时间:2017-09-26 13:06:08    阅读次数:239
Eclipse Java EE IDE for Web Developers集成的Maven 3 指向自己安装的 Maven
一.配置Maven环境 1.下载apache-maven文件,选择自己需要的版本,地址:Apache 官方下载地址是 http://maven.apache.org/download.cgi 2.下载并文件,本人解压到:D:\xxmp\apache-maven-3.2.2 3.配置Maven环境变量 ...
分类:编程语言   时间:2017-09-26 13:06:38    阅读次数:336
javascript继承分析
1,传统JS继承方法: 原型式继承: 貌似可以用了,不要高兴太早,这里是有很大的坑的! 此继承方法有几个弊端: 1,声明父类与子类的构造函数中有很多重复的初始化赋值; 2,实例化子类的对象 flag 属性竟然是 true 然而这个属性本身子类并没有初始化,哪来的? console.log(worke ...
分类:编程语言   时间:2017-09-26 13:08:14    阅读次数:256
《Java编程思想》第十章 内部类
1、将一个类的定义放到另一个类的内部,称为内部类。允许把一些逻辑相关的类组织在一起,并控制位于内部的类的可视性。 1 /** 2 * @author zlz099: 3 * @version 创建时间:2017年9月20日 下午4:39:35 4 */ 5 public class Parcel1 ...
分类:编程语言   时间:2017-09-26 13:08:57    阅读次数:197
图算法之(割边/桥)
栈里面的点,它在整个过程中始终是从根到当前点的一条链。 在所有访问过的点(红点和绿点)中,只有它们是可能扩展出未被访问的点的。 所以当一个点(设为u)退栈的时候,考虑假设以这个点为根,能遍历到的点组成的集合,只会有两种情况:1. 这个点已经被访问过了(变成红色或者绿色)2. 这个点(设为v)还是黑色 ...
分类:编程语言   时间:2017-09-26 13:09:10    阅读次数:289
SpringAop详解
近几天学习了一下SpringAop在网上找了一些资料,此链接为原文链接http://www.cnblogs.com/xrq730/p/4919025.html AOP AOP(Aspect Oriented Programming),即面向切面编程,可以说是OOP(Object Oriented P ...
分类:编程语言   时间:2017-09-26 13:09:21    阅读次数:270
HackerRank-Python攻城歷程-3.List( Find the Second Largest Number )
You are given n numbers. Store them in a list and find the second largest number. ...
分类:编程语言   时间:2017-09-26 13:09:31    阅读次数:120
python-dotenv的使用
项目地址:https://github.com/theskumar/python-dotenv 首先看一下github上项目的介绍: Reads the key,value pair from .env and adds them to environment variable. It is gre ...
分类:编程语言   时间:2017-09-26 13:36:11    阅读次数:572
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!